The front of the minted bar features the Bon Scott logo and crest, which incorporates a lion rampant holding a microphone with its tongue out. Included in the design is the inscription ‘BON SCOTT 80 YEARS’ and The Perth Mint’s ‘P’ mintmark. The back of the bar depicts the LBMA-recognised The Perth Mint logo, along with the purity and weight.
The bar is housed in a card displaying the Scott family tartan in black and the official 80th anniversary logo, in which the bar is able to pop in and out easily. The card is packaged inside a sleeve featuring a 1979 photograph of Bon Scott in a representation of a polaroid picture and his signature.
The Perth Mint opened in 1899 as the British Royal Mint's 3rd branch in Australia. The historical Hay Street location handled gold refining until moving to a modern facility in April 1990. Ownership of the mint was transferred to the Government of Western Australia in July of 1970. Under an agreement with the Commonwealth Treasury, they were empowered to mint and market gold, silver, and platinum as Australian legal tender to investors and collectors worldwide. Today, they are amongst the elite world mints whose pure gold, silver, and platinum items are trusted without question. Items such as the Australian Nugget, Silver Coin Series (Kangaroo, Kookaburra, Koala, and Platypus to name a few), as well as the Australian Lunar Gold and Silver Coin Series are extensively sought after by bullion investors worldwide.
